1st edition thus (NCBEL III, 815). 2 volumes (406; 420 pp [including index]). 8vo. 9" x 5-3/4" A scarce set even in this revised edition. Initially published in 1882, the set was withdrawn from public sale due to copyright issues (concerning No Thoroghfare) and not republished until 1885 [this set]. Rebacked, so square & tight.
